Moshood Edewor, grandson of late M.K.O Abiola, said aside the annulment of the June 12 1993 presidential election won by his grandfather, former military head of state, Ibrahim Babangida, is the best President Nigeria has ever had.
It could be recalled that Babangida annulled the June 12 election after Abiola emerged winner and handed over to an interim government, led by Ernest Shonekan.
Shonekan was overthrown by late military dictator, Sani Abacha, who ended up sending Abiola to prison where he later died in 1998.
Moshood in a question and answer session with his followers on Instagram on Sunday, July 31 was asked who in his opinion is the best President of Nigeria and he responded Babangida.
